ZIP 16668 vs ZIP 16673
A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 16668 and ZIP Code 16673: population, income, housing, and more.
ZIP 16668 and ZIP 16673 are ZIP Code areas in Pennsylvania.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 16673 has the higher population (5,066 vs 3,620 in ZIP 16668). ZIP 16673 has the higher median household income ($69,119 vs $60,947 in ZIP 16668). ZIP 16673 has the higher median home value ($154,700 vs $111,000 in ZIP 16668).
